Your game and concept is very fun and interesting. I like the general art direction. You also made some great design choices (especially with the gun and being able to see each "bullet" that it has).

However, I think it might make the game a little less frustrating at times if you allowed the player to not withdraw the orb that they're standing on. I found myself guessing as to where to shoot (since everything is pitch black), but I quickly ran out of ammunition in order to traverse the level. If I could just jump on one orb, and collect the others, I think that would open up a lot of possibilities for level design in the future.

Also, I'm not sure if it is a bug, but I was unable to move through the first door after obtaining the gun. I had to "die" (step into the darkness) to get to the other side.

Great job overall!
